Asia in a Compact Package

Clean, compact and compelling, Singapore seamlessly combines the best of Asia. Different cultures and cuisines live side by side, whilst maintaining their own identity.

Behind the bright lights of Chinatown is great value dim sum, while Little India is a sensation for the senses. Wander past the pastel-painted facades of Malay-dominated Geylang Seari for a taste of days gone by, then stop off at the Colonial-style Raffles Hotel, birthplace of the Singapore Sling cocktail.

For a retreat from the hustle and bustle, take the cable car to the sandy beaches of Sentosa, an island just south of the city centre. Also here is Universal Studios Singapore, a theme park brimming with the magic of the movies.

As you’d expect from the host of the world’s only Formula 1 night race, once night falls, Singapore is still very much alive. Its Night Safari is a zoo offering the rare chance to see nocturnal animals going about their business.
